Unlocking Real Estate Success: Jim Klinge's Social Media Strategy

Detailed SEO analysis report for real estate website

From SEO Struggles to Social Media Triumphs

In the ever-evolving landscape of online visibility, navigating the intricacies of Search Engine Optimization (SEO) can often feel like a wild rollercoaster. Recently, Jim Klinge, a local real estate professional, has been wrestling with SEO challenges but has decided to shift gears. With a renewed focus on social media advertising, Klinge aims to enhance his blog's reach and engage with readers in fresh ways. For residents and business owners in North County San Diego, this move is not just a personal endeavor but a signal of evolving marketing strategies in their community.

Practical Tips for Engaging Customers on Social Media

For those looking to follow Klinge’s footsteps, here are a few actionable insights for maximizing social media engagement:

  • Be Authentic: Share real stories and experiences from your business. Authenticity resonates.
  • Encourage Engagement: Ask questions, invite comments, and create polls to interact with your audience.
  • Use Visual Content: Photos and videos grab attention and can effectively showcase services or products.
  • Regular Posting Schedule: Consistent engagement keeps your audience coming back for more.

Exploring the Most Expensive Housing Markets in San Diego County

Update The Allure of Luxury Real Estate: Why San Diego is a Key Player The recent PropertyShark report has unveiled an intriguing landscape in the U.S. real estate market, accentuating San Diego County’s presence among the top luxury locales. With ZIPs such as Rancho Santa Fe, Del Mar, La Jolla, Cardiff, and Coronado included, it becomes clear that the region is highly desirable for both domestic and foreign buyers. California Dominance in Luxury Markets California stands out as the home of most expensive housing markets, capturing a staggering 61% of the top 100 most expensive ZIP codes nationwide. Notably, Atherton has held the title of the highest median home price in the state, recently reporting $8.3 million. Yet Miami Beach has clinched the top spot nationally with a median of $9.5 million, thus shaking up the expectations in luxury real estate. This influx of high prices and wealthy buyers shows no signs of slowing down as demand not only remains but increases. International Buying Trends Fueling the Market According to Jim the Realtor, the San Diego market is additionally fueled by foreign buyers, with significant interest from Mexico, China, and Hong Kong. This trend indicates a broader shift, recognizing various U.S. markets, particularly California, as safe havens for investing capital abroad. Often, the high-quality lifestyle enticements contribute to this growing interest. Current Market Dynamics: What Homebuyers Need to Know Though the figures indicate soaring prices, the corresponding metrics show market fluctuations. The San Diego metro area has seen a slight decline of 0.58% in median home prices to $894,777, while broader trends across the U.S. show homes selling for over $1 million consistently.
